Box Expands Public Sector Footprint with AI-Powered Content Management

  • Box highlighted how state and local governments are using its AI-powered content management platform to modernize operations at its annual State and Local Government Virtual Summit on March 25, 2026.
  • The City and County of Denver shared how they are using Box to modernize case workflows and deliver faster, more secure, and more responsive public services.
  • Box AI, unveiled in May 2023, helps public sector agencies securely share, manage, and act on content while applying AI to extract key information and accelerate workflows.
  • Box's platform supports comprehensive security and compliance standards, including CJIS, HIPAA, GovRAMP High, FedRAMP High, and DoD IL4.

Box's expansion into the public sector highlights the growing trend of governments leveraging AI to modernize operations and improve service delivery. The company's ability to provide secure, compliant solutions positions it well in a market where digital transformation and regulatory compliance are critical. With a centralized, cloud-based content platform, Box is addressing the unique challenges faced by state and local governments, including constrained budgets and legacy technical debt.
